Common Reasons for Crossbet Login Issues
Understanding the reasons behind your login troubles is the first step in finding a solution. There are several common causes for login issues on Crossbet, and identifying the right one can make the resolution process easier.
One of the most frequent causes is incorrect login credentials. You might have accidentally mistyped your username or password, or perhaps you forgot them altogether. Passwords are case-sensitive, so even a small typo can prevent you from logging in. Another common issue occurs when users forget their username or email address used during registration.
Sometimes, technical issues can also disrupt the login process. Slow or unstable internet connections can interfere with the authentication process, preventing you from accessing your account. Additionally, if you’re using an outdated browser or app, this can cause compatibility problems that lead to login failures.
Security features, such as two-factor authentication (2FA), can also be a potential barrier if you’re having trouble logging in. If you’ve enabled 2FA but can’t access the verification code, you may experience difficulties getting into your account.
How to Resolve Login Issues
If you’re having trouble logging into your Crossbet account, there are several troubleshooting steps you can follow to regain access.
Double-Check Your Login Credentials
The first thing you should do is carefully review your username or email and password. Many login issues arise from simple mistakes, such as typing errors or forgotten passwords. Remember that passwords are case-sensitive, so check whether your Caps Lock is on or off. Also, make sure there are no extra spaces before or after your username or password.
If you can’t remember your login details, don’t worry. Crossbet has a password reset feature that allows you to recover your account. On the login page, look for the “Forgot Password?” or “Forgot Username?” link. Clicking on either of these links will guide you through the process of recovering your account. You’ll likely need to provide the email address or phone number associated with your account to verify your identity. Once verified, Crossbet will send you a link to reset your password or recover your username.
Check Your Internet Connection
A slow or unstable internet connection can also affect your ability to log into Crossbet. If your connection is unreliable, it may prevent the website or app from loading correctly. Before attempting to log in again, ensure that you have a stable and fast internet connection.
To check your connection, try loading another website or app. If other sites are also slow or not loading, the problem is likely with your internet connection. You may need to reset your router, switch to a different Wi-Fi network, or use mobile data to resolve the issue. Once your internet connection is stable, try logging into Crossbet again.
Clear Your Browser Cache and Cookies
If you’re using a browser to access Crossbet, accumulated cache and cookies might interfere with the login process. These temporary files can cause compatibility issues with the website, preventing you from logging in. To resolve this, you can clear your browser’s cache and cookies.
Each browser has its own method for clearing cache and cookies, but it’s typically found in the browser settings or preferences under the “Privacy” or “History” section. Once you clear the cache and cookies, restart your browser and try logging into Crossbet again.
Try a Different Browser or Device
If clearing your browser’s cache and cookies doesn’t solve the issue, you may want to try a different browser or device. Crossbet’s website is optimized for modern browsers like Google Chrome, Mozilla Firefox, and Safari. If you’re using an outdated browser or a less common one, you may run into compatibility problems.
Additionally, try accessing your account on a different device, such as your smartphone or tablet, if you’re currently using a computer. Crossbet has a mobile-responsive website, and the official Crossbet app is also available for download. Logging in on a different device can sometimes bypass any browser-specific issues.
Reset Two-Factor Authentication (2FA)
For users who have enabled two-factor authentication (2FA) for added security, issues with the verification code can sometimes block access to the account. If you’ve enabled 2FA and aren’t receiving the verification code, or if you’re unable to access the code from your authentication app, you may need to reset your 2FA settings.
To reset 2FA, visit the Crossbet support page or contact customer service. They may ask you to provide certain information to verify your identity before they can assist you in resetting your 2FA settings. Once reset, you’ll be able to log in using your regular username and password, and you can re-enable 2FA afterward if desired.
Update Your App
If you’re accessing Crossbet via the mobile app, ensure that it is up-to-date. Outdated apps can sometimes lead to login issues, as they may not be compatible with the latest version of the website or operating system. Visit your device’s app store and check if there’s an update available for the Crossbet app.
Updating the app can resolve bugs or glitches that could be causing your login issues. Once the app is updated, try logging in again.
Contacting Customer Support
If you’ve tried all the troubleshooting steps and still can’t log in, it’s time to contact Crossbet’s customer support team. The support team is available to help resolve login issues, account recovery, and other technical problems.
To contact customer support, visit the Crossbet website and look for the “Help” or “Support” section. Crossbet offers various support channels, including live chat, email, and phone support. When contacting support, be sure to provide as much detail as possible about the issue, including any error messages you’ve received and the troubleshooting steps you’ve already attempted.
Customer support will guide you through the necessary steps to regain access to your account. In some cases, they may need to verify your identity before making any changes to your account.
